Ocean winds can carry moisture with them and can bring rain and fog over
inland areas hereby influencing climate.
Climate is defined as the average weather condition of a place. Different
factors influence climate such as wind, water, atmospheric pressure, etc.
Ocean or large water bodies have large volumes of water in which part gets
evaporated into the atmosphere during exposure to the sun(heat source).
When this happens, wind carries the water moisture to inland areas thereby
resulting in the formation of rain and fog.
